Islamabad Police said the suspicious seen that attacked women near the F-9 Park of Islamabad in a viral video were arrested last month and sent to jail in judicial custody.
According to an X publication by the Islamabad Police on Sunday, the violent attack against women occurred last month, and there was a case against the suspects involved in the video after the police in the capital took appropriate measures.
Police had sought a three -day physical return for the suspects involved, which consequently was approved by the competent court, the position said.
The suspects involved in the case were sent to jail in a judicial return.
A video, which went viral on social networks recently, showed a man with other women who violently attacked F9 park in Islamabad.
According to a first Information Report of the incident (FIR), a copy of which is available with Dawn.comThe man blocked women with their car while visiting McDonald’s departure in Park F-9.
The FIR, dated February 23, was presented by a woman against the suspects, stating that she and her daughters were victims of the assault.
It was registered under sections 341 (punishment for unfair restriction), 354 (assault or criminal force to a woman with the intention of indignanting her modesty), 392 (punishment for robbery) and 506 (punishment for criminal intimidation) of the Pakistan Criminal Code.
The Firm declared that after the plaintiff and his daughters questioned why the suspect had parked his car in front of his, he and his friends began to attack them, pulling his hair and dragging them into the street.
He added that the suspect tried to snatch the women’s car and threatened them, snatching their bags, which had RS120,000 and 10 Gold Tola.
The suspect had threatened to kill them before fleeing from the scene in his car, added the fir.
The FIGUE declared that the spectators recorded the terrible experience of women on their phones and then presented the footage to the police as evidence.
